How they compare

Rwanda currently reports 18.4% against 18.3% in Ghana, a difference of 0.1%.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 35 shared years of data; in 1991 it was Ghana ahead.

Ghana ranks 104th and Rwanda ranks 102nd of 187 countries.

Ghana has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Ghana Rwanda Difference Ahead
1990s 10.8% 4.9% 5.9% Ghana
2000s 13.8% 6.9% 6.9% Ghana
2010s 16.8% 13.2% 3.6% Ghana
2020s 16.8% 16.1% 0.7% Ghana

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Employment is defined as persons of working age who were engaged in any activity to produce goods or provide services for pay or profit, whether at work during the reference period or not at work due to temporary absence from a job, or to working-time arrangement. The industry sector consists of mining and quarrying, manufacturing, construction, and public utilities (electricity, gas, and water), in accordance with divisions 2-5 (ISIC 2) or categories C-F (ISIC 3) or categories B-F (ISIC 4).
